BodyMap
BodyMap is a medically accurate representation of the human body that can be manipulated in 3D virtual reality. Our strict data reconstruction and design methods set us apart and provide users with realistic visualizations of every detail of the human body. Users may interact with the virtual body in numerous ways, including walking into the virtual body for a detailed inspection of internal organs, grabbing out anatomy structures for a closer look, and simulating instrument insertion techniques with instant haptic feedback.

MAI.ai
Dedicated to building medical precise images of human body, we reconstruct 2D MRI/CT into 3D environment through Virtual Reality. In the medical education side, BodyMap gives it a way to let students observe vivid human anatomy layer-by-layer in a simulation world to enhance visual memory.
In the surgical side, Digital Twin can offer customized service of medical record to Health Center and Medical Center which make Doctors easily cooperate with each other and get efficiency visual communication with their patient.
